Przeglądaj źródła

fix: 修改ruler位置,解决缩放问题

MTrun 3 lat temu
rodzic
commit
5f7ebcf233

+ 3 - 1
src/views/chart/ContentEdit/components/EditRange/index.vue

@@ -4,6 +4,7 @@
     :style="rangeStyle"
     @mousedown="mousedownHandleUnStop($event, undefined)"
   >
+    <edit-rule></edit-rule>
     <slot></slot>
     <!-- 拖拽时的辅助线 -->
     <edit-align-line></edit-align-line>
@@ -15,7 +16,8 @@ import { toRefs, computed } from 'vue'
 import { useSizeStyle } from '../../hooks/useStyle.hook'
 import { mousedownHandleUnStop } from '../../hooks/useDrag.hook'
 import { useChartEditStore } from '@/store/modules/chartEditStore/chartEditStore'
-import { EditAlignLine } from '../EditAlignLine/index'
+import { EditAlignLine } from '../EditAlignLine'
+import { EditRule } from '../EditRule'
 
 const chartEditStore = useChartEditStore()
 

+ 1 - 3
src/views/chart/ContentEdit/index.vue

@@ -9,7 +9,6 @@
     @drop="handleDrag"
     @dragover="handleDragOver"
   >
-    <edit-rule></edit-rule>
     <div id="go-chart-edit-content">
       <!-- 展示 -->
       <edit-range>
@@ -50,7 +49,6 @@ import { ContentBox } from '../contentBox/index'
 import { EditRange } from './components/EditRange'
 import { EditBottom } from './components/EditBottom'
 import { EditShapeBox } from './components/EditShapeBox'
-import { EditRule } from './components/EditRule'
 
 import { useLayout } from './hooks/useLayout.hook'
 import { useAddKeyboard } from '../hooks/useKeyboard.hook'
@@ -96,7 +94,7 @@ onMounted(() => {
   @include background-image('background-point');
   @extend .go-point-bg;
   @include goId(chart-edit-content) {
-    padding: 25px;
+    padding: 20px;
     border: 1px solid rgba(0, 0, 0, 0);
     @extend .go-transition;
     &.content-resize {